Still in the office, thankfully it is just me. The owner is of an age where we need to have little or no contact but he is struggling as he likes to be in the office for an hour or two each morning to go over stuff and he is usually very active exercise wise, but with me having 3 kids, i told him to stay at home and not come in.

Run a compressor parts business. Still busy, maybe a little slower than normal. Most of the service guys see a mixed reaction. Some small inudstrial businesses have closed like printers etc. But some are busier than ever and need their compressors and filters serviced a lot more than normal, especailly food processors.

The wife is a Montessori teacher so her crèche is closed, so she is going stir crazy at home with the kids :)

Originally posted by seanyshuffler seanyshuffler wrote:

Any IT heads able to explain issues with VPN's. Been trying to remote back in the last hour and can't connect. Happening to some colleagues but others are fine. Any reasons?

Likely the number of people trying to connect to your corporate network over VPN has exceeded their max number of connections. Try and get on first thing in the morning and make sure you don't disconnect during the day and you should be fine.
